Einstein preceded your thought experiment by 97 years.

This discovery (November 1907) is known as the "happiest moment" of Einstein's endeavors to understand the simplicity of nature.

The outcome is the Principle of Equivalence of his general theory of relativity.

The equivalence is the inertial mass as that found in Newton's 2nd law of motion and the gravitational mass in Newton's law of universal gravitation.
